Searched refs:irq_banks (Results 1 - 2 of 2) sorted by relevance

/netgear-R7000-V1.0.7.12_1.2.5/components/opensource/linux/linux-2.6.36/arch/arm/mach-omap2/
H A Dirq.c47 } __attribute__ ((aligned(4))) irq_banks[] = { variable in typeref:struct:omap_irq_bank
65 static struct omap3_intc_regs intc_context[ARRAY_SIZE(irq_banks)];
90 sir = intc_bank_read_reg(&irq_banks[0], INTC_SIR);
105 intc_bank_write_reg(0x1, &irq_banks[0], INTC_CONTROL);
128 intc_bank_write_reg(1 << irq, &irq_banks[0], INTC_MIR_SET0 + offset);
137 intc_bank_write_reg(1 << irq, &irq_banks[0], INTC_MIR_CLEAR0 + offset);
177 for (i = 0; i < ARRAY_SIZE(irq_banks); i++) {
178 struct omap_irq_bank *bank = irq_banks + i;
195 for (i = 0; i < ARRAY_SIZE(irq_banks); i++) {
197 struct omap_irq_bank *bank = irq_banks
[all...]
/netgear-R7000-V1.0.7.12_1.2.5/components/opensource/linux/linux-2.6.36/arch/arm/mach-omap1/
H A Dirq.c61 static struct omap_irq_bank *irq_banks; variable in typeref:struct:omap_irq_bank
65 return omap_readl(irq_banks[bank].base_reg + offset);
70 omap_writel(value, irq_banks[bank].base_reg + offset);
86 l = omap_readl(irq_banks[bank].base_reg + IRQ_MIR_REG_OFFSET);
88 omap_writel(l, irq_banks[bank].base_reg + IRQ_MIR_REG_OFFSET);
96 l = omap_readl(irq_banks[bank].base_reg + IRQ_MIR_REG_OFFSET);
98 omap_writel(l, irq_banks[bank].base_reg + IRQ_MIR_REG_OFFSET);
112 irq_banks[bank].wake_enable |= IRQ_BIT(irq);
114 irq_banks[bank].wake_enable &= ~IRQ_BIT(irq);
183 irq_banks
[all...]

Completed in 167 milliseconds